God of War Ascension Collectors Edition Unboxing

Thought it would be a good idea to get another unboxing post up, this one has been on the cards for the last few weeks now. This is the God of War Ascension Collector's Edition, it contained the steel book special edition plus the extra season pass and Kratos figurine.

The box was just simple cardboard design with the golden dark shadow effect that's been used for the theme through out the advertisement campaign of the game. On the one side you could see the front cover of the steel book and the other side shows the figurine it self.


As you can see in the top picture there was some assemble required when it came to the Kratos figurine, both arms needed to be attached. I was bit disappointed with the figurine it self due to the fact the plastic was quite cheap, the figure was painted nice and the detail was good. What was really annoying though was the arms had to be slotted onto pegs to be attached and who ever did the design cut the peg shape wrong on the one arm. It took me nearly thirty minutes to finally get the arm on and I had to use a knife to cut the shape inside better. This was a huge mistake on their part and when you forking £80 out for a edition like this, this should not be happening.


Another thing you will notice is that on the head is a red dot where a bit of paint was splashed, I've ignored it and counted it as blood but overall I really expected better quality control. Least it still looks good on my shelf with the rest of my collection. So other then the figurine in the box was the special edition which was a steelbook case with several DLC included (plus the season pass for the collectors edition). In the way of the DLC it was all multiplayer bonuses and the soundtrack, so lets skip over that and talk about the steel book.

Steel book Cover and Slipcase

The outside is just black with the God of War symbol and a slip case cover for protection, the inside though had some amazing artwork. It features two warriors from the multiplayer mode and I loved the work gone into the drawing, I would preferred this on the cover to be honest.

Steelbook artwork
Overall it was an ok Collectors edition but I really did not feel like I got my money out of it, a lot of the bonus DLC was multiplayer in the ways of XP boosting. The season pass content has not gone live yet, well I don't think it as but there is no options on the menu to find out in the game. Guessing I have to complete the multiplayer tutorial to find out. Anyway I'm getting off topic, nice steel book and the figurine was just ok but could had been a lot better. Not the best collectors edition out there and if I was given a choice then I probably would had just picked up the special edition instead. In fact I just got back from the Last of Us lock in in my local GAME store and I got to say I am shocked and amazed on how great this game is.


The demo I played is an extended version of the God of War demo that had just gone live on Friday. So starting off I was given a run down of the information I need to play through with, first up I had only four bullets and told not to expect to find many either. Nice start and I feel really weak now, next up yes I have shiv type knife for stealth kills but be careful it can break after use. Dang I was not expecting to be this defenceless, good news there is a crafting system so through the game you can search for items to use to make useful stuff. So for example scissors, tape, cloth etc can all help to make med kits, knifes, hell there is batteries to power your torch. At one point I combined a plank of wood with scissors using some tape to make a pick club.

I will say this now do not expect to run through blasting away and full on attack, the horrible mutants are blind but can hear noise. Soon as you start shooting they know where you are plus it takes some good head shots to kill them, if they get close it's over. The game is about strategy, using stealth and cunning to get through the level. For example they blind but can hear noise, later on in the demo I got a Molotov cocktail so I had no regrets throwing it on the floor to watch the mutant charge over to the noise only to set it self on fire while I move past quickly. I even got into a one versus three brawl mid way through the game after killing a mutant with an headshot because they heard the gun go off.

The game is brilliant and hard if you not thinking about what you doing but my god folks I would recommend this game to anyone after playing this short demo. I really cannot wait for 14th June now so I can start getting into it.
